About 

The Area Maritime Security Committee (AMSC) is a collaborative forum established under the Maritime Transportation Security Act (MTSA) of 2002 to coordinate planning and information sharing to protect the Marine Transportation System in the San Francisco Bay region. Chaired by the U.S. Coast Guard Captain of the Port, the committee works with government agencies and private industry to address physical and cybersecurity threats by developing the Area Maritime Security Plan, identifying risks, and coordinating training
